Contact each objects. They’re the identical temperature, however the wooden feels hotter, proper? Why is that? It isn’t about temperature however thermal power. When your hand touches an object, there’s a warmth conduction interplay. Power is transferred out of your hotter hand to the cooler object till the 2 are the identical temperature. Nonetheless, with the metallic block it takes far more power to succeed in the temperature of your hand. It feels cooler as a result of it causes your hand to lose extra power.
You’ll discover the identical factor if you go swimming. An air temperature of 75°F feels good and comfy, however wading into water of the identical temperature feels actually chilly. That is as a result of water has a a lot larger mass and particular warmth capability than air, which causes you to lose extra thermal power and really feel colder.
All Blankets Cool
So, blankets, how do they work? A blanket is mainly an insulator. Which means it prevents power switch between objects at completely different temperatures. Wrapping your self in a blanket on a chilly day retains you from dropping physique warmth to the air round you, so you are feeling hotter. Equally, should you put a blanket round a chilly soda on a heat day, it is going to decelerate the switch of thermal power from the air to the soda, conserving the soda chilly longer.
However what should you really feel sizzling and also you placed on a blanket? In that case, two issues can occur directly. It will possibly nonetheless act as a thermal insulator and decelerate the switch of power between you and the air. Except the ambient air is above 98.5°F, that is going to make you hotter, not cooler.
Nonetheless, the blanket may also have a thermal interplay together with your physique. Suppose you’ve got a 80°F blanket in touch with a 98°F particular person. This may increase the temperature of the blanket whereas lowering the thermal power of your physique. Sure, it is going to act as a cooling blanket—at the least for a couple of minutes, till the temperatures are equalized.
So, what makes one blanket cool extra successfully than one other? First, it ought to have a excessive mass, in order that it takes a whole lot of power to heat up. Second, the blanket must make good contact together with your pores and skin to extend the thermal interplay. So, a kind of gentle fluffy blankets will not cool you off that a lot.
